Pool Of Sound - The Bamboo Fringe

 

'The Bamboo fringe' is a Liverpool band consisting of singer/songwriter Gerry Cullingham also on saxaphone, guitar and keyboards, Andy Griffin on electric, acoustic and slide guitars, Alan Crookes on bass guitar and Howard Minns on drums. They are at times joined by Linda Campbell on additional vocals and have been on the local scene for many years now with their music developing over that time. During that time that have released several albums and singles with 'The 7 Stages Of Man' one of the best known in 2015.

Liverpudlian Gerry Culligan is the CWU Bootle Branch secretary with Andy also a member together with Howard a former member of the Union. In 2019 they released a powerful song highlighting the terrible trauma of domestic abuse. 'The Day She Closed The Door' tells the story of a woman, who suffers both emotionally and physically at the hands of her bullying partner, explains Gerry, who has been involved in the Liverpool music scene for several decades. "The topic for the song just came about when I came up with the line; 'Violence and fear were never a part of the deal'," he explains. "I think the message is that, sometimes walking away from abuse can be the only option – but it's often not an easy step to take, especially for women. I hope CWU members will watch it and listen to the words of the song and then share with friends and family. It's important to get this message out there."

Guardian Angel

They received publicity in Germany in 2018 with their single, 'Someday' and the album, 'Guardian Angel' described as 'Enthusiastic, light-footed, absolute catchy tune potential as Classic Rock meets Mersey Beat'.
